The laboratory’s simulation software suite is made up of a combination of commercial and in-house modeling codes, several mesh generation tools, and advanced flow visualization tools. In addition to the experimental facilities, research addressing engineering problems involving complex flow phenomena is conducted using computational fluid dynamics. The arm enables researchers to obtain highly accurate information about the maneuverability of ships in both calm and rough seas. This arm, with a 32-foot radius, can accommodate test on vehicles moving at speeds from 0 to 50 feet per second. The basin's most unusual but distinguishable feature is its rotating arm. The wave-maker in the basin has the ability to generate both regular and irregular waves with heights of up to seven inches. The facility, which has been designated a historic mechanical engineering landmark, comes equipped with a moveable overhead rail that permits vehicles to be towed in oblique waves at speeds of up to 10 feet per second. The oblique sea basin, one of only two of its kind in the United States, has a length of 75 feet, a breadth of 75 feet and can support water depths of up to 6 feet. Shallow water and shoaling conditions can be duplicated with the installation of "false" bottoms.

The wave maker can be used to generate both regular and irregular waves with heights up to 18 inches. This wave maker generates both regular waves and pseudorandom waves and can be programmed to produce nontraditional wave forms such as wave pulses, complex periodic waves and dual and triple wave trains. This tank can produce a wide variety of wave types through an articulated double-flap programmable wave maker. It is one of the highest speed towing tanks in the world with a monorail supported, cable-driven carriage capable of speeds of up to 100 feet per second with speed control of. The high-speed towing tank is 313 feet long and 16 feet wide, and can support water depths as high as 8 feet.
